diff --git a/rulesets/no-rewrite-history.json b/rulesets/no-rewrite-history.json new file mode 100644 index 0000000..58c228f --- /dev/null +++ b/rulesets/no-rewrite-history.json @@ -0,0 +1,31 @@ +{ + "id": 8657816, + "name": "no-rewrite-history", + "target": "branch", + "source_type": "Organization", + "source": "NixOS", + "enforcement": "active", + "conditions": { + "ref_name": { + "exclude": [], + "include": [ + "~DEFAULT_BRANCH" + ] + }, + "repository_name": { + "exclude": [], + "include": [ + "~ALL" + ] + } + }, + "rules": [ + { + "type": "deletion" + }, + { + "type": "non_fast_forward" + } + ], + "bypass_actors": [] +} \ No newline at end of file